Grandparent DNA testing involves comparing the DNA of a grandparent and grandchild to determine the likelihood of a biological relationship The test works by examining specific genetic markers that are passed down through generations By analyzing these markers, experts can determine the probability of a grandparent-grandchild relationship with a high level of accuracy.
There are several reasons why someone might choose to undergo grandparent DNA testing in the UK One common scenario is when a child is born out of wedlock or in cases where the paternity of a father is in question In these situations, a grandparent DNA test can help confirm the link between the child and their biological grandparents.
Additionally, grandparent DNA testing can be a valuable tool for individuals looking to explore their family history By uncovering genetic connections with grandparents, people can gain insight into their ancestry and heritage This information can be especially significant for individuals who are adopted or have limited knowledge of their biological family.
In the UK, grandparent DNA testing is a straightforward process that can usually be completed in a matter of weeks Most testing facilities will require a sample of DNA from both the grandparent and grandchild, typically obtained through a simple cheek swab Once the samples are collected, they are sent to a laboratory for analysis grandparent dna testing uk. The results are then provided in a detailed report that outlines the genetic relationship between the grandparent and grandchild.
It’s important to note that grandparent DNA testing in the UK is not always 100% accurate While the test can provide strong evidence of a biological relationship, there is still a small margin of error Factors such as genetic mutations and shared DNA markers between unrelated individuals can impact the results of the test However, when conducted by a reputable testing facility, grandparent DNA testing can offer valuable insights into family connections.
